I have one

I've had it for some time, upgraded/going to upgrade a few details, but man... totally worth it
In direct comparison with a CP Jazzmaster (not soundwise), i'd say there's almost no point to paying way over twice as much for the fender
CP has a more comfy neck for me, but that's a thing that can be easily changed on the squier as well

bottom line - buy it!
the weakest point are the pickups, because they're wound very differently and way worse than they should ever be. That's why i'll be having my bridge pickup rewound so it has more body (read: "some" body)

a cheap option that should go a long way

by rfurtkamp
I went Mascis on the Jazzmaster, the neck alone is worth the price of admission. Sounds good but PUs are a little hotter than standard Jazzmaster ones, which I'm AOK with. Hate, hate, hate the color and the pickguard but not changing a damn thing lest the magic evaporate.
Have the rest of the VM line though- Mustang and Jaguar. Jaguar was 100% serviceable and I liked the pickups out of the gate (replaced pickguard to get rid of 50s diner toilet seat look), Mustang is sadly and honestly better than my MIJ '69RI Mustang once the bridge was swapped for a proper Mustang one. Pickups have the whole Mustang vibe going on in spades, most of which I think is simply the right positioning and voicing more than anything else.
I'd get a Squier Jazz if I didn't have the offset stuff covered in a multitude of ways.
That said, there's no comparing the fit/finish/etc on my Classic Player Jag HH with the Sqyuers. They both play and sound decent but it's very apparent where the money went. The Sqyuers get most of my playing time though, even if in a perfect world they would have vintage truss access and no skunk stripe and a hair more time spent on polish.
